Roles and Responsibilities
- Responsible for Supervising Nuclear Security Officers and monitoring and operating Alarm Stations at the site.
- Monitor and ensure that response to all alarms is timely and properly investigated.
- Keep security management apprised of matters relating to site security. This includes properly briefing the oncoming relief SSS.
- Ensure the intrusion detection system, communication systems, and equipment checks are completed as required.
- Report security deficiencies, and vehicle and equipment failures to the Security Operations Supervisor
- Assist and communicate with off-site officials (NRC, LLEA/Emergency Responders, and company personnel) when needed.
- Provide coaching and counseling as necessary.
- Ensure prompt and accurate performance of all required administrative tasks.
- Take appropriate disciplinary action when needed.
- Participating as a member of the interview panel for the Security Officer position, making recommendations on whether to make job offers to applicants.
- Ensure all personnel meet FFD requirements.
- Assisting the Security Manager, Security Superintendent, and Security Operations Supervisors with site investigations
- Implementing compensatory measures in accordance with the Physical Security Plan requirements
- Interfacing with the various Station departments and coordinating support activities.
- Performing technical reviews of Security procedures, policies and post order revisions
- Assuming the role of Security Operations Supervisor as designated, during off hours.
- Providing daily briefing for all on-coming personnel.
- Ensuring ongoing and off-going weapons are properly accounted for.
- Performing all other duties as directed.
Minimum Qualifications
- A high school diploma or equivalent
- Minimum age is 21
- Minimum 1 year in nuclear security
- Desired: 3 years nuclear facility (preferably in security), military or law enforcement experience with 3 years being supervisory experience
- Desired: B.S. Degree in Criminal Justice, Engineering or other discipline generally associated with plant operations or equivalent work experience
- Desired: Supervisory experience
- Must possess a current and valid driver’s license
- Must be able to obtain initial and maintain annual weapons qualifications
